I learned something the hard way. I decided to bring my paintball stuff just in case we could go play. I was standing in the terminal in the Nashville airport when I was paged to the desk. They informed me that they found a Co2 tank in one of my bags and removed it. They said it was not allowed so they confiscated it. So I lost a 20oz anti-syphon Co2 tank. For some reason they did not see the other one that was in the same bag. I’ll probably have to ship it back home to myself. I don’t want to lose another $50 tank.

I wanted to bring my Glock along with me to Arizona, so I had called to get directions on how to transport it. They told me to put it in a locking hard sided case and check it. They din’t tell me I had to do that inside. So I waited in the outside line, and then had to wait again in the inside line. That was just an annoyance. I didn’t like having to wait through two lines.
